Hans F. Graf

 

Hans F. Graf, 91, of Ellicott City, Md., and formerly of Terre Haute, died at 11:46 p.m. Thursday, Sept. 25, 2008, at Morningside House in Ellicott City. He was born July 8, 1917, in Neckargemund, Germany, to Fritz Graf and Adeline Wickenhauser Graf. He was a sheet metal worker, working many years for Hartman & Co., and retiring from SMC. His wife of 62 years, Ruth Graf, preceded him in death in 2003.

Survivors include a son, Fred Graf and wife Reba of Woodstock, Md.; a sister, Adaline Knott of South Bend; two grandchildren, Fredrick Graf and wife Jennifer of Indianapolis, and Julianna Kern and husband Kraig of Charlotte. N.C.; one great-grandchild, Madeline Kern; and several nieces and nephews. He also was preceded in death by his parents; brother, Herman Graf; and sister, Gretchen Lawson.

He was a member of Maple Avenue United Methodist Church, William Penn Lodge Free & Accepted Masons, Scottish Rite, Knights Templar Zorah Shrine, organizations where he previously held positions of master, governor, and prior. He also was a member of Sheet Metal Workers Local 20.

Services are 10 a.m. Friday at Callahan-DeBaun Funeral Home, 2425 Wabash Ave., with the Rev. Monty Barker officiating. Burial is in Highland Lawn Cemetery. Visitation is 4 to 7 p.m. Thursday, with a Masonic service conducted by William Penn Lodge, at 7 p.m.
